i965: Simplify brw_emit_depthbuffer and brw_emit_depth_stencil_hiz

Now that we're using ISL, a good chunk of brw_emit_depthstencil is
pointless checks which ISL will do for us anyway.  Since we only have
one manual depth buffer emit function, move the useful bits into it.
